Transaction 667acca79d7530188ad11f3a44f88f9bde05aab169bdc1ab5826f4fdc244ee20

block
91fc15844a816336b7bacc8aa22d644d0ca2efc330c56ec6e48d5f44d9d994b7

1 Input

30 Outputs